代币化美股分红协议
我靠一个迷因币在屯美股
4 Stonk 是 four.meme 上的一枚税费代币。你每次买入或卖出,都会被抽一笔 BNB 税。这笔税会被自动换成代币化美股——英伟达、特斯拉、谷歌、苹果——再按持仓权重发给排名前 100 的持有者,如此循环,全程没人插手。进场越早、排名越靠前,攒下的真金白银就越多。
交易税
1% BNB
兑换平台
PancakeSwap
自动执行
Gelato 全天候
分给谁
前 100 名
作者的话——这套协议一上线就在跑,没有后台,也没人盯盘。税费进金库,攒够阈值就自动换股,再按权重打给排名靠前的钱包。你只需要做一件事:拿住别卖。
REV 0 · BSC-56

实时数据面板
链上实时金库余额链上
3.98
BNB
累计收税链上
0.0
BNB
交易税
1%
BNB
分红次数链上
0
次
上次分红链上
暂无
下次触发链上
≥ 0.3
BNB
● 带「链上」标记的数据每次访问从 BSC 链实时读取;其余为协议累计指标。
四支股票。一笔税费。
这些都是代币化的美股,通过 PancakeSwap 在链上直接兑换;每个分发周期,四支股票都按等额权重买入。
NVDAx配比 25%

英伟达
NVIDIA
本周期买入
$52.60
> 兑换 0.08 BNB → NVDAx ... 完成TSLAx配比 25%

特斯拉
TESLA
本周期买入
$52.40
> 兑换 0.08 BNB → TSLAx ... 完成GOOGLx配比 25%

谷歌
GOOGLE
本周期买入
$52.55
> 兑换 0.08 BNB → GOOGLx ... 完成AAPLx配比 25%

苹果
APPLE
本周期买入
$52.45
> 兑换 0.08 BNB → AAPLx ... 完成税费怎么流转 · 全程无人值守
- 01有人买入或卖出
- 02抽 1% BNB 税
- 03税费进入金库
- 04Gelato 检查(≥0.3 BNB 且冷却结束)
- 05BNB 自动换成四支股票
- 06按权重发给前 100 名
- 07回到第一步,全程无人值守
CONTRACT · 链上可验证
合约就在链上,谁都能查
✓ 已验证 EXACT MATCH·Treasury
在 BscScan 查看 合约地址
0x96081406...9093340b
所在链
BNB Smart Chain (BSC-56)
编译器
Solidity 0.8.24
优化
开启 · 200 runs
EVM
paris
验证
✓ Exact Match
src/Treasury.sol
1// SPDX-License-Identifier: MIT2pragma solidity ^0.8.24;3 4import {Ownable} from "@openzeppelin/contracts/access/Ownable.sol";5import {ReentrancyGuard} from "@openzeppelin/contracts/utils/ReentrancyGuard.sol";6import {Pausable} from "@openzeppelin/contracts/utils/Pausable.sol";7import {IERC20} from "@openzeppelin/contracts/token/ERC20/IERC20.sol";8import {SafeERC20} from "@openzeppelin/contracts/token/ERC20/utils/SafeERC20.sol";9 10/// @notice PancakeSwap V3 SmartRouter 最小接口(SwapRouter02 风格)11/// @dev exactInput 为 payable:path 首 token 为 WBNB 时,12/// router 自动把 msg.value wrap 成 WBNB 再 swap。13interface IV3SmartRouter {14 struct ExactInputParams {15 bytes path;16 address recipient;17 uint256 amountIn;18 uint256 amountOutMinimum;19 }20 function exactInput(ExactInputParams calldata params)21 external payable returns (uint256 amountOut);22}23 24contract Treasury is Ownable, ReentrancyGuard, Pausable {25 uint256 public threshold; // 触发阈值,初始 0.3 BNB26 uint256 public cooldown; // 冷却 3600s27 address public keeper; // Gelato 自动执行器28 address[4] public stocks; // 四支代币化美股29 uint24[4] public stockFees; // 各股票兑换费率30 31 /// @notice Gelato 轮询此函数判断是否可执行32 function checkUpkeep()33 external view34 returns (bool canExec, bytes memory execPayload)35 {36 canExec = address(this).balance >= threshold37 && block.timestamp >= lastExec + cooldown38 && !paused();39 }40 41 /// @notice 仅 keeper 可调用:兑换四股并按权重发给前 100 名42 function executeAndDistribute(43 uint256[4] calldata minStockOut,44 bool[4] calldata skipStock,45 address[] calldata holders,46 uint256[] calldata weights,47 uint256 totalWeight48 ) external nonReentrant whenNotPaused {49 if (msg.sender != keeper) revert OnlyKeeper();50 // 1.校验阈值冷却 2._buyStocks V3兑换 3._distribute 按权重发放51 }52}合约参数
| 参数 | 说明 |
|---|---|
| 代币标准 | BEP-20(four.meme 发行) |
| 交易税 | 买卖各抽 1%(BNB) |
| 触发阈值 | 金库 ≥ 0.3 BNB |
| 冷却时间 | 3600 秒 |
| 兑换路径 | BNB → xStock(PancakeSwap V3 单跳) |
| 自动执行 | Gelato checkUpkeep |
| 持仓快照 | 前 100 名,按时间平均防女巫 |
| 安全 | ReentrancyGuard / Pausable / Ownable / SafeERC20 |
| 当前状态 | 运行中 |
构造参数
Router (PancakeSwap V3)0x13f4...68Dd4
WBNB0xbb4C...bc095c
Stocks[0]0xA9eE...016F75
Stocks[1]0x8aD3...aEB7Cf0
Stocks[2]0x390a...842618c4
Stocks[3]0x091F...ac5729A
StockFees[4]10000, 2500, 100, 10000
Keeper0x3674...4F94e38
前 100 名持有者 · 实时快照
预览 10 / 100#010x12ab...f9c0
- 持仓
- 18,200,000
- 权重
- 1.82%
- 上次分红
- $6.40
#020x8f3c...1a4d
- 持仓
- 15,600,000
- 权重
- 1.56%
- 上次分红
- $5.50
#030x44de...c7b1
- 持仓
- 13,100,000
- 权重
- 1.31%
- 上次分红
- $4.60
#040xa01f...92e8
- 持仓
- 11,400,000
- 权重
- 1.14%
- 上次分红
- $4.00
#050x7bc9...0d33
- 持仓
- 9,800,000
- 权重
- 0.98%
- 上次分红
- $3.45
#060x2e6a...ab90
- 持仓
- 8,300,000
- 权重
- 0.83%
- 上次分红
- $2.92
#070x9d18...5f72
- 持仓
- 7,100,000
- 权重
- 0.71%
- 上次分红
- $2.50
#080xf0c4...3e21
- 持仓
- 6,200,000
- 权重
- 0.62%
- 上次分红
- $2.18
#090x5a7b...88c5
- 持仓
- 5,400,000
- 权重
- 0.54%
- 上次分红
- $1.90
#100xc3e2...d109
- 持仓
- 4,700,000
- 权重
- 0.47%
- 上次分红
- $1.65
| 排名 | 地址 | 持仓 | 权重 % | 上次分红 |
|---|---|---|---|---|
| 01 | 0x12ab...f9c0 | 18,200,000 | 1.82% | $6.40 |
| 02 | 0x8f3c...1a4d | 15,600,000 | 1.56% | $5.50 |
| 03 | 0x44de...c7b1 | 13,100,000 | 1.31% | $4.60 |
| 04 | 0xa01f...92e8 | 11,400,000 | 1.14% | $4.00 |
| 05 | 0x7bc9...0d33 | 9,800,000 | 0.98% | $3.45 |
| 06 | 0x2e6a...ab90 | 8,300,000 | 0.83% | $2.92 |
| 07 | 0x9d18...5f72 | 7,100,000 | 0.71% | $2.50 |
| 08 | 0xf0c4...3e21 | 6,200,000 | 0.62% | $2.18 |
| 09 | 0x5a7b...88c5 | 5,400,000 | 0.54% | $1.90 |
| 10 | 0xc3e2...d109 | 4,700,000 | 0.47% | $1.65 |
快照会在多个时间点取平均,防止有人靠临时刷量钻空子。